Monitoring of free ranging patients provide very valuable information to the health-care service providers and researchers. This is done mostly employing telemetry techniques that collects data from the patient side and links them to the observer side mostly via a wireless transmission system. The data is processed in real time and/or sored for processing at a later stage to retrieve the physical and physiological information about the status of the patient. Range limitations, congested channels and interferences, analysis of vast amount of data and interpretation of results while the patient is out-of-site have been major disadvantages of telemetry systems. Recent developments in wearable sensors, electronic components, microelectromechanical devices, data communication and compression techniques and powering micropower electronic devices enhanced the systems and opened new application areas such as e-health, telemedicine and elderly care. Advances in real-time data processing yield immediate information about the attitude and activity level of the patient that allows the health service providers to respond quickly. © 2013 IEEE.
